Yeah it’s called super areas. It’s wild. One weekend gets you qualified into 2 regions. They run all the classes in 1 day then do it all again the next day. I don’t think very many tracks could get through it in one day. Let alone 2 days in a row!! Also significantly lower turnout than say a LLQ at fast farms I’m sure. But the super areas do have the biggest turnout cause everybody knows they can go to 1 weekend & qualify for 2 regionals.
Also what’s crazy is I remember when all the regionals used to be in 1-2 weekends. Couldn’t do more than 2 regionsz
